Former Universal Studios' Bill Sutman has been appointed executive vice president, finance at the Canal Plus group, becoming the first US executive to cross the Atlantic as part of the reshuffling of the top management of Vivendi Universal's film and television division.

Canal Plus Group's chairman and CEO Pierre Lescure stated : "Bill's appointment is an example of how very privileged we are to draw from both companies to create a powerful new leadership team" Sutman's designation follows the appointment of Canal Plus former CFO, Richard Lenormand, as chairman and CEO of StudioCanal, Canal Plus' European studio set-up. Lenormand was himself replacing Vincent Grimond, who has recently re-located to Los Angeles, as senior executive vice president of Universal Studios (now part of the Canal Plus group, under Chairman and CEO Pierre Lescure) and second-in-command to president and COO Ron Meyer.

Meyer stated : "Bill is an extremely talented executive with solid experience, great international industry relationships and a proven track record in all areas of finance. His depth of knowledge of all Universal businesses will be a great asset in his expanded capacity." Sutman will report to the Canal Plus group COO Denis Olivennes.
